Lawrence B Dale Family Foundation

DALLAS, TX EIN: 26-0265867

The Lawrence B Dale Family Foundation is a private foundation based in Dallas, Texas. Established in 2009, it operates as a 501(c)(3) exempt organization with a focus on philanthropic giving across multiple sectors.

Under IRS private-foundation payout rules, Lawrence B Dale Family Foundation reported a distributable amount of $291K for 2024 — the minimum it must pay out in qualifying distributions.

In 2024, Lawrence B Dale Family Foundation awarded 16 grants totaling $159K — an average of about $10K per grant, based on its IRS Form 990 filings.

How much is Lawrence B Dale Family Foundation required to give away each year?

Private foundations must generally distribute about 5% of their assets annually. For 2024, Lawrence B Dale Family Foundation reported a distributable amount of $291K on its IRS Form 990-PF — the minimum it must pay out in qualifying distributions.
